福建省水稻稻纵卷叶螟田间种群对6种杀虫剂的敏感性测定

Susceptibility of Cnaphalocrocis medinalis(Güenée) in Fujian to six insecticides

  • 摘要: 目的测定6种杀虫剂对福建省稻纵卷叶螟田间种群的毒力及田间防治效果,为稻纵卷叶螟持续控制提供科学依据.方法采用浸叶法测定氯虫苯甲酰胺、乙基多杀菌素、茚虫威、阿维菌素、甲氨基阿维菌素和毒死蜱对福建省3个不同地理种群(福建福州、闽侯和沙县)稻纵卷叶螟3龄幼虫的室内毒力;在田间稻纵卷叶螟1~2龄幼虫高峰期,采用田间茎叶喷雾法开展氯虫苯甲酰胺、乙基多杀菌素、茚虫威、阿维菌素、甲氨基阿维菌素和毒死蜱等6种杀虫剂对稻纵卷叶螟的田间防治效果试验.结果室内毒力测定结果显示,3个地理种群稻纵卷叶螟对同一种杀虫剂的敏感性均以福州种群最敏感,其次是闽侯和沙县种群;6种供试杀虫剂对同一种群稻纵卷叶螟3龄幼虫的毒力排序为:阿维菌素>乙基多杀菌素>甲氨基阿维菌素>氯虫苯甲酰胺>茚虫威>毒死蜱.在试验设计剂量范围内,6种供试药剂对稻纵卷叶螟均具有良好的田间控制作用,药后14d的保叶效果为80.02%~88.81%,杀虫效果为82.99%~95.38%.结论福建省稻纵卷叶螟尚未对氯虫苯甲酰胺、乙基多杀菌素、茚虫威、阿维菌素、甲氨基阿维菌素和毒死蜱等6种杀虫剂产生明显的抗药性,6种药剂可有效控制稻纵卷叶螟的为害.

     

    Abstract: ObjectiveThe study were conducted to test toxicity and field control efficacy of six insecticides against Cnaph-alocrocis medinalis(Günée)and provide scientific references for the sustainable control of it.MethodUsing leaf-dipping method,the toxicity of chlorantraniliprole,spinetoram,indoxacarb,avermectins,emamectin and chlorpyrifos on the 3rdinstar larvae of C.medinalis from different geopraphic populations in Fujian(Fuzhou,Minhou and Shaxian)were tested.Field control efficacies of the six insecticides were tested with the method of praying stem and leaf at peak time of 1st-2ndinstar larvae of C.medinalis in field.ResultIndoor toxicity test showed that,in terms of the same insecticie,the results showed that the suscepti-bility degree of C.medinalis from Fuzhou population was the highest,and followed by Minhou population and Shaxian popula-tion.In terms of the 3rdinstar larvae of C.medinalis from the same population,the toxicity degrees were avermectins>spinetoram>emamectin>chlorantraniliprole>indoxacarb>chlorpyrifos.Within the experiment dosage,the six insecticides had sound control efficacy on C.medinalis in rice field.The efficacy of leaf protection were 80.02%-88.81% and insecticidal effi-cacy was 82.99%-95.38% after 14 d of treatment.ConclusionThere are no distinct resistance in C.medinalis against chloran-traniliprole,spinetoram,indoxacarb,avermectins,emamectin and chlorpyrifos in Fujian.These six insecticides can control C.medinalis effectively.
